IN THE TENTH COURT OF APPEALS No. 10-17-00064-CV IN THE MATTER OF K.A.S. From the 443rd District Court Ellis County, Texas Trial Court No. 16-J-5062 MEMORANDUM OPINION K.A.S. filed a motion to dismiss his appeal. See T EX . R. A PP . P. 42.1(a)(1). The motion

has been signed by K.A.S. and his counsel. Dismissal of this appeal would not prevent a party from seeking relief to which it would otherwise be entitled. The motion is granted, and the appeal is dismissed.

AL SCOGGINS Justice Before Chief Justice Gray,

Justice Davis, and

Justice Scoggins

Motion granted; appeal dismissed

Opinion delivered and filed April 5, 2017
